Enhancing Safety On The Road: The Advantages Of Lorry Autonomous Braking

In recent years, technological advancements have revolutionized the way we approach transportation and safety on the road. One significant development in this field is the introduction of lorry autonomous braking systems. These innovative systems have the potential to greatly enhance road safety by providing drivers with an additional layer of protection against collisions. In this article, we will explore the benefits and advantages of lorry autonomous braking systems, and discuss how they are reshaping the future of transportation.

Lorry autonomous braking systems utilize a combination of sensors, cameras, radars, and artificial intelligence to detect potential hazards on the road and automatically apply the brakes to prevent or mitigate collisions. These systems are designed to work in conjunction with the driver’s own braking efforts, providing an extra level of safety in emergency situations. By continuously monitoring the surrounding environment and reacting faster than a human driver ever could, autonomous braking systems have the potential to significantly reduce the number of accidents on the road.

One of the primary advantages of lorry autonomous braking is its ability to react quicker than a human driver in emergency situations. These systems are designed to detect obstacles or hazards on the road within milliseconds and apply the brakes instantaneously, significantly reducing the risk of a collision. In many cases, autonomous braking systems have been shown to prevent accidents altogether, or at the very least, reduce the severity of the impact.

Furthermore, lorry autonomous braking systems can also help to mitigate the effects of human error, which is a leading cause of accidents on the road. By taking control of the braking process in critical situations, these systems can compensate for driver inattention, fatigue, or delayed reactions, ultimately reducing the likelihood of a collision. This is particularly important in the case of lorry drivers, who often face long hours on the road and are more susceptible to fatigue and distractions.

Another key advantage of lorry autonomous braking systems is their potential to improve overall road safety and reduce the number of accidents. According to recent studies, vehicles equipped with autonomous braking systems have been shown to have lower crash rates compared to those without this technology. By preventing or mitigating collisions, these systems not only protect the occupants of the vehicle but also other road users, including pedestrians, cyclists, and other motorists. This can lead to a significant reduction in injuries and fatalities on the road, making our roads safer for everyone.
